Crisis communication team The crisis communication team is responsible for collecting information, creating and disseminating key messages and working with the media. The team also monitors response to the crisis and crisis communication. Within the plan, identify the members of the crisis communication team and describe their roles. Additionally, it is important to look at examples of effective plans in similar industries for …4. No contingency plan. Even the best plans can become unstuck, and if you’re to get your plan back on track, you need a plan B. Include a risk management strategy in your communication plan to overcome obstacles, e.g., changes in scope, to ensure everyone knows how these challenges will be faced. 5.
